Behind the Net: a grumpy sunshine hockey romance (Vancouver Storm, 1) Stephanie Archer
In the bustling world of Vancouver Storm, I found unexpected refuge after a shattered music dream, becoming live-in assistant to Jamie Streicher, an NHL goalie I'd admired since high school. Jamie's gruff exterior and massive ego belied a surprising sweetness, igniting a slow-burning passion between us.
Despite my hesitations from past heartbreak, Jamie's insistence on closeness led to a forced intimacy, fueling our undeniable chemistry. His competitive nature spurred me to reclaim my creativity, reigniting my passion for music.
Amidst the whirlwind of hockey games and team parties, our grumpy-sunshine romance blossomed, blending spicy chemistry with tender affection. As love bloomed, so did the risk of heartbreak, but the promise of happiness kept us moving forward.
Behind the Net, the inaugural book of the Vancouver Storm series, unveiled a tale of passion, hockey, and the magnetic pull of a grumpy-sunshine love dynamic—a journey to an irresistibly heartwarming happily ever after.
